Einzelnen Beitrag anzeigen

Benutzerbild von Sharky
Sharky

Registriert seit: 29. Mai 2002
Ort: Frankfurt
8.251 Beiträge
 
Delphi 2006 Professional
 
#9

Re: Zeichen auf Lowercase etc. testen

  Alt 23. Dez 2005, 10:57
Zitat von Flocke:
Dann mache ich's mal, ist ja ein Einzeller:

Und da habe ich mir solche "Mühe" gegeben
Delphi-Quellcode:
type
 TCharType = (chControl,chBlank,chUpper,chLower,chDigit,chUnknown);

function CharType(aValue : Char): TCharType;
begin
  case Ord(aValue) of
    $00..$1F : Result := chControl;
    $20 : Result := chBlank;
    $30..$39 : Result := ChDigit;
    $41..$5A,$C0..$D6,$D8..$DE : Result := chUpper;
    $61..$7A,$E0..$F6,$F8..$FF,$DF : Result := chLower
  else
    result := chUnknown;
  end;
end;
Stephan B.
"Lasst den Gänsen ihre Füßchen"
  Mit Zitat antworten Zitat